I have been on Ocrevus since 2016, the first 2 years on a clinical trial so it was free. Now the copay assistance program pays my $5600 deductible so it is still free for me. I schedule my infusion for mid January so my deductible for the year gets taken care of and anything else I need is covered by insurance. I didn't get the crap gap the first few years but now I get more fatigue leading up to it.

I'm on Ocrevus and I've never heard of the "crap gap" please explain. It may shed some light on my occasional conditions.

pamgarner profile image
pamgarner in reply to kwhompus

it affects about 15% of people that are on ocrevus infusion.abou 4 to 6 weeks before your infusion you can feel problems ,mine is pain and weakness in my legs,after infusion you seem to feel better
